Setting Realistic Expectations: How Long Does Basement Remodeling Take?

On average, a basement remodeling project can take anywhere from 4 to 8 weeks to complete, depending on the size, complexity, and specifics of the job. This time frame begins with the initial planning and design phase and ends with the final touches being put on the renovated space. Factors That Affect the Length of Basement Remodeling

Scope of Work

The range of tasks required for your basement remodeling will influence how long the project takes. For example, simple updates such as painting or installing new flooring may take just a few weeks, while more extensive work, such as adding a bathroom or home theatre, could take several weeks or even months.

Permits and Inspections

Depending on your location, you may need to obtain permits and schedule inspections for your basement remodeling project. Keep in mind that this process can take several weeks and, in some cases, months. It’s best to hire a licensed contractor who has experience navigating the permitting and inspection process in your area.

Materials

Material availability could impact the timeline of your basement renovation. Delays in obtaining materials and specialty items may prolong the project’s completion. Work closely with your contractor to track these items and make adjustments as needed.

Unforeseen Complications

No matter how well-prepared you are, unexpected complications can occur during your basement remodeling project. Issues such as mold, water damage, or structural concerns may need to be addressed, which can extend the timeline. Be prepared for this possibility and keep an open line of communication with your contractor to ensure a successful project outcome.
